Blood taking needle with retraction structure
Technical Field
The utility model relates to a blood taking needle technical field specifically is a blood taking needle with return structure that contracts.
Background
The blood taking needle is an instrument for collecting blood samples in the medical examination process and consists of a needle head and a needle rod, wherein the needle head is arranged at the head part of the needle rod, a sheath is connected on the needle rod in a sliding way, a return spring is arranged between the sheath and the needle rod, and the initial position of the sheath is positioned at the head parts of the needle head and the needle rod;
in the prior art, after the blood taking needle is used, the needle head needs to be broken off, but the broken needle is exposed outside and still has the hidden trouble of mistakenly pricking workers; therefore, the utility model provides a blood taking needle with a retraction structure for solving the problems.

Drawings
FIG. 1 is a schematic structural view of the present invention;
FIG. 2 is an enlarged view of the structure at A in FIG. 1;
fig. 3 is a schematic view of the structure of the syringe needle retracted into the casing according to the present invention.
In the figure: the infusion device comprises a sleeve 1, a connecting handle 2, an infusion hose 3, a flexible connecting sheet 4, a point-gluing bulge 5, a needle 6, a damping ring 7, a punching ring 8, a lantern ring 9 and a rubber ring 10.

Referring to fig. 1 to 3, the present invention provides a technical solution: a blood taking needle with a retraction structure comprises a sleeve 1, wherein a connecting handle 2 is arranged on the top surface of the sleeve 1, the sleeve 1 and the connecting handle 2 are both in a circular tube-shaped structure, the inner diameter of the connecting handle 2 is equal to that of the sleeve 1, the outer shape of the connecting handle 2 is smaller than the outer diameter of the sleeve 1, and an infusion hose 3 is sleeved at the end part of the connecting handle 2;
the bottom surface of the sleeve 1 is provided with a plurality of flexible connecting pieces 4, the flexible connecting pieces 4 are of circular arc-shaped plate structures, the flexible connecting pieces 4 are arranged in a cross shape, the surfaces of the flexible connecting pieces 4 are provided with point bonding bulges 5, the point bonding bulges 5 are fixed on the surfaces of needles 6, the needles 6 are inserted in the sleeve 1, the end parts of the needles 6 are sleeved with damping rings 7, the point bonding bulges 5 are positioned between the needles 6 and the flexible connecting pieces 4, the damping rings 7 are of circular ring structures with circular arc-shaped sections, and the damping rings 7 are extruded between the inner wall of the sleeve 1 and the outer wall of the needles 6;
the outer side of the needle 6 is sleeved with a punching ring 8 and a lantern ring 9, the punching ring 8 is fixed on the surface of the lantern ring 9, the inner ring surface of the punching ring 8 is provided with a rubber ring 10, the punching ring 8 is of a circular truncated cone-shaped annular structure, the inner ring opening of the punching ring 8 is of a circular cylindrical structure, the lantern ring 9 is of a circular annular plate-shaped structure, the inner ring diameter of the lantern ring 9 is equal to the inner ring diameter of the punching ring 8, the rubber ring 10 is of a circular ring structure with a circular arc-shaped section, the rubber rings 10 are provided with a plurality of rubber rings 10 which are distributed along the punching ring 8 in an up-down arrangement manner, the lantern ring 9 drives the punching ring 8 to slide along the needle 6, the reinforcing point sticking bulge 5 of the punching ring 8 is cut off, and then the needle point of the needle 6 is pushed to knock the desktop, the needle 6 can be pushed into the sleeve 1, the damping ring 7 is squeezed between the sleeve 1 and the needle 6, the needle 6 is prevented from falling off, and the punching ring 8 and the lantern ring 9 protect the needle tip of the needle 6.
